BUT FOR THOSE who of their Sustainer's Presence stand in fear, two gardens [of paradise are readied] 46 How many favours of your Lord will then both of you deny? -- 47 Containing all kinds (of trees and delights);- 48 O which of your Lord's bounties will you and you deny? 49 In them (each) will be two Springs flowing (free); 50 Which, then, of your Sustainer's powers can you disavow? 51 In them there are pairs of each kind of fruit. 52 (Jinn and mankind) - which of the favors of your Lord would you then deny? 53 [In such a paradise the blest will dwell,] reclining upon carpets lined with rich brocade; and the fruit of both these gardens will be within easy reach. 54 Which is it, of the favours of your Lord, that ye deny? 55 Therein are maidens of modest gaze, whom neither a man nor a jinn had ever touched before them. 56 Which, then, of the benefits of your Lord will ye twain belie? 57 (In beauty) they are like rubies and coral. 58 Then which of the Blessings of your Lord will you both (jinns and men) deny? 59 Is there any Reward for Good - other than Good? 60 So which of the favors of your Lord would you deny? 61 And beside the two there will be two other Gardens. 62 So which of the favors of your Lord would you deny? - 63 green, green pastures -- 64 (Jinn and mankind) - which of the favors of your Lord would you then deny? 65 Therein are two gushing fountains of water. 66 Which of the favours of your Lord will you twain you men and jinn then deny? 67 In both of them will be [all kinds of] fruit, and date-palms and pomegranates. 68 O which of your Lord's bounties will you and you deny? 69 In them are goodly things, beautiful ones. 70 Which is it, of the favours of your Lord, that ye deny? - 71 They are houris (maidens of Paradise), hidden from view, in pavilions. 72 So which of the favors of your Lord would you deny? - 73 Undeflowered by man or by jinn before them, -- 74 Then which of the favours of your Lord will ye deny?- 75 Reclining on green cushions and beautiful fine carpets. 76 (Jinn and mankind) - which of the favors of your Lord would you then deny? 77 Most Auspicious is the name of your Lord, the Most Majestic and the Most Honourable. 78
Almighty Allah's Truth.
End of Surah: The All Compassionate (Al-Rahman). Sent down in Medina after Thunder (Al-Ra'ad) before The Human (Al-Insan)
